IDPR Data (`IDPR_values.csv`) **File:** `IDPR_values.csv` **Source:** BRGM (Bureau de Recherches Géologiques et Minières) **Rows:** 27 stations **Purpose:** Infiltration vs runoff tendency (KARST indicator) **Columns:** - `fid` - Feature ID - `X`, `Y` - Original coordinates - `X_lambert`, `Y_lambert` - Lambert 93 coordinates - `station_id` - Station identifier - `basin_name` - "La Risle" or "La Eure" - `latitude`, `longitude` - WGS84 coordinates - `IDPR` - **Infiltration Dominance vs Precipitation Runoff index** - Higher values → More infiltration (karst behavior) - Lower values → More surface runoff **IDPR Range in Dataset:** - La Risle: 885 - 2000 - Indicates varying karst influence across the basin ### 4. ADES Groundwater Data **Source:** ADES (Accès aux Données sur les Eaux Souterraines) **Purpose:** Karst groundwater connectivity, subsurface flow pathways #### 4.1 Groundwater Stations (`ADES/groundwater_stations.csv`) **Rows:** 114 groundwater monitoring wells in watershed **Columns:** - `code_bss` - BSS code (unique well identifier) - `urn_bss` - URN identifier - `date_debut_mesure`, `date_fin_mesure` - Measurement period - `code_commune_insee`, `nom_commune` - Municipality - `x`, `y` - Coordinates - `bss_id` - Short BSS ID - `altitude_station` - Well altitude (m) - `nb_mesures_piezo` - Number of piezometric measurements - `code_departement`, `nom_departement` - Department (61=Orne, 27=Eure) - `profondeur_investigation` - Investigation depth (m) **Sample Wells:** - BSS000TTRG (Le Mage, Orne) - 137 measurements, depth 38m, altitude 231m - BSS000TTRB (Longny les Villages) - 9 measurements, depth 55m, altitude 235m #### 4.2 Groundwater Levels (`ADES/groundwater_levels_watershed.csv`) **Rows:** 272,379 piezometric measurements **Period:** Various (e.g., 2013-present for some wells) **Columns:** - `code_bss`, `bss_id`, `urn_bss` - Well identifiers - `date_mesure` - Measurement date - `timestamp_mesure` - Unix timestamp - `niveau_nappe_eau` - Groundwater level (m above reference) - `profondeur_nappe` - Depth to water table (m below surface) - `mode_obtention` - Measurement method - `statut` - Data status ("Donnée contrôlée niveau 2") - `qualification` - Data quality ("Correcte", etc.) - `code_producteur`, `nom_producteur` - Data producer **Note:** This is time series data for groundwater levels, crucial for understanding subsurface karst connectivity. #### 4.3 ADES Metadata (`ADES/stations_metadata.csv`) **Rows:** 10,001 stations (full ADES database, not filtered) **Purpose:** Reference metadata for all groundwater stations in France ### 5.
